Frage : Rückholmaximales oder Minute von einer Teilmenge Daten

Ich habe den folgenden Satz von Daten:

Order Segment-Datum/Zeit StopType
1 1 möchte 1/1/2010 3:35 morgens Aufnahme
1 1 1/1/2010 5:00 morgens Pickup
1 1 1/2/2010 7:00 morgens Delivery
1 2 1/2/2010 8:00 morgens Pickup
1 2 1/2/2010 9:00 morgens Delivery
1 2 1/2/2010 9:30 morgens Delivery
2 1 1/2/2010 8:00 morgens Pickup
2 1 1/2/2010 9:00 morgens Delivery
2 1 1/2/2010 9:30 morgens Delivery

I, von jedem Segment, von der frühesten Aufnahme und von der spätesten Anlieferung vorwählen für jeden Auftrag und/oder Segment, so, dass der resultierende Satz sein würde, wie folgt:

Order Segment-Datum/Zeit StopType
1 1 besteht 1/1/2010 3:35 morgens Aufnahme
1 1 1/2/2010 7:00 morgens Delivery
1 2 1/2/2010 8:00 morgens Pickup
1 2 1/2/2010 9:30 morgens Delivery
2 1 1/2/2010 1/2/2010 Tabelle des 9:30 morgens Delivery

The des 8:00 morgens Pickup
2 1 aus vielen Aufträgen, ich mit.einschloß nur zwei hier für Einfachheit.  Ich bin nicht sicher, wie man das minimale/das maximal von innen einer Teilmenge des Hauptsatzes von Daten vorwählt (d.h. einige muss ich das minimale/das maximal von jedem Segment vorwählen und einem Auftrag ganz gehören, und andere, die ich das minimale/das maximal von einem segement vorwählen muss, alle auf dem gleichen Auftrag).

I morgens using T-SQL auf SQL-Server 2008.

Thanks!

Antwort : Rückholmaximales oder Minute von einer Teilmenge Daten

Es gibt viele SQL-Serverbetriebe, die tempdb benutzen, um Art und Sachen wie die durchzuführen.  Tempdb kann zu den sehr großen Größen aufblasen.  Das Wiederbeginnen des SQL-Servers schrumpft tempdb, da es jedes Mal SQL-Anfänge neu erstellt hat.  Jedoch kann diese möglicherweise nicht eine Wahl in Ihrer Umwelt sein.

Optimales Verfahren ist, tempdb auf eine unterschiedliche Scheibe zu setzen und sie sicherzustellen wird ausreichend für Ihre Alltagsbetriebe sortiert.

FWIW, Temptabellen sollte automatisch zerstört werden, wenn der Anschluss, der sie herstellte, fallen gelassen wird.  Tabellenvariablen sind gut, wenn Sie das Gedächtnis haben, zum sie zu stützen.
Weitere Lösungen  
 
programming4us programming4us